PX4 Development Kit - X500 v2
 is an affordable, lightweight, and robust carbon fiber professional development drone kit with the latest Holybro or Autopilot Flight Controller ,  , and plug & play . It is quick and easy to assemble (~30 minutes) without the need of soldering, so you can spend more time flying and developing instead. It comes with the X500 V2 Frame Kit and motors, ESCs, power distribution boards and extra propellers. The Drone Arms are pre-installed with Motors and ESCs so they can be plugged right into the power distribution board without the need of soldering.

The Frame () is made with full carbon fiber twill, with carbon fiber tube arms supported by the newly designed fiber reinforced nylon connectors with convenient notches on both motor and body sides, providing a much easier & more straightforward installation. The landing gear consists of 16mm & 10mm diameter carbon fiber tubes with connectors that has been thickened and strengthened.

The platform board now has mounting holes for GPS & popular companion computers such as the Raspberry Pi 4 & Jetson Nano. There is an
 optional Depth Camera Mount (purchase separately) for various depth cameras such as the Intel RealSense series & Structure Core Depth Cameras. The spacing between top and bottom carbon fiber plates has been increased to provide an easier access. The adjustable battery mounting board has been enlarged to support bigger batteries for longer flight time. The rail mounting system is ready to take a whole host of camera mounts and gimbals for various applications. All tools for installation are provided in the package. 

Note: The Pixhawk 6C Flight controller is compatible with both PX4 & Ardupilot, but it is shipped with PX4 open source Autopilot firmware.

Mechanical Specification:

  • Wheelbase: 500mm
  • Motor mount pattern: 16x16mm & 19x19mm
  • Frame Body: 144x144mm, 2mm thick
  • Landing gear height: 215mm
  • Space between top and bottom plates: 28mm
  • Weight: 610g
  • Flight time: ~18 minutes hover with no additional payload. Tested with 5000mAh Battery.
  • Payload: 1500g (without Battery, 70% Throttle)
  • Battery Recommendation: 4S 3000-5000mAh 20C with XT60 Lipo Battery (Not Included)
